The GTD3000TX hydrogen fixed gas detector is an explosion-proof device designed for continuous monitoring of hydrogen (H₂) concentration in ambient air. It can give real-time alarms for gas leakage and prevent explosion hazards, widely used in chemical, new energy, metallurgy, hydrogen production stations and other industrial sites.

Product Advantage

1. Explosion-Proof & Safe for Hazardous Areas

• Certified Ex d IIC T6 Gb, suitable for Zone 1/21.

• IP65 ingress protection; flame-retardant aluminum alloy housing.

• Reduces ignition risk in flammable atmospheres.

2. H₂-Optimized Sensor, Accurate & Stable

• Catalytic combustion sensor optimized for hydrogen.

• Ranges: 0–100% LEL / 0–4% VOL.

• Accuracy ≤ ±3% F.S.; T90 < 45 s fast response.

• Long service life, low drift, long-term stability.

3. Non-Intrusive Maintenance, Cost-Saving

• Magnetic wand calibration/setup – no housing opening, maintains integrity.

• Single-person operation, minimal downtime.

• Built-in self-diagnosis for sensor and circuit faults.

4. Rich Outputs, Easy System Integration

• Standard 4–20mA analog output for DCS/PLC.

• Optional RS-485 Modbus for networking.

• Relay output for linkage with exhaust fans, shut-off valves.

5. Clear Audible & Visual Alarms

• Two-level alarm with 95dB buzzer + red LED.

• Tri-color LED: Green (Normal) / Red (Alarm) / Yellow (Fault).

• Backlit OLED/LCD display for concentration and status.

6. Industrial-Grade Reliability

• Operating temperature: −20℃ to +60℃.

• EMI/EMC protection for harsh industrial environments.

• Wall/pipe mounting; optional remote sampling for hard-to-reach points.

Product Uses

1. Hydrogen production plants, hydrogen storage areas and hydrogen refueling stations

Install the detectors around hydrogen storage tanks, transmission pipelines and refueling equipment. Priority shall be given to upper areas of the space, as hydrogen is lighter than air and tends to accumulate upwards. Cover potential leakage points including joints, valves and flanges.

2. Chemical hydrogenation units and petrochemical plants

Mount the detectors above reactors, hydrogenation pipelines and pumps, and arrange them at intervals along process pipelines to continuously monitor hydrogen concentration in production areas.

3. Power plants and metallurgical workshops

Install the units above generator hydrogen cooling systems, reduction furnaces and smelting facilities, especially on top of equipment and poorly ventilated enclosed areas.

4. Semiconductor, photovoltaic and battery manufacturing workshops

Place detectors above working stations, gas pipelines and gas holders, suitable for clean workshops and continuous production conditions.

5. Underground utility tunnels and enclosed equipment rooms

Deploy detectors along hydrogen pipelines in tunnels, and on the top of underground pump houses and cable shafts, focusing on enclosed spaces with poor ventilation where hydrogen is likely to accumulate.
